前端优化怎么学的?学习前端优化是提高网站性能和用户体验的关键一环。以下是学习前端优化的一些建议:
1. 理解前端性能优化的重要性:
首先,需要理解为什么前端性能优化对于网站的成功至关重要。优化后的网站可以提高加载速度、降低服务器负担、节省带宽成本,并提升用户满意度和留存率。
2. 学习基本的前端知识:
在开始学习前端优化之前,确保你已经掌握了基本的前端开发技能,包括HTML、CSS、JavaScript等。只有在掌握了这些基础知识后,才能更好地进行性能优化。
3. 深入了解网页加载过程:
学习网页加载的全过程,包括DNS解析、TCP连接、HTTP请求、DOM构建、CSSOM构建、JavaScript解析执行等环节。了解这些过程有助于你找到优化点并改进网站性能。
4. 掌握前端性能优化工具:
学习并熟练使用前端性能优化工具,如Chrome开发者工具、Lighthouse、WebPageTest等。这些工具可以帮助你分析网站性能问题并提供优化建议。
5. 学习优化技术和策略:
了解各种前端性能优化技术和策略,如减少HTTP请求、压缩资源、使用CDN加速、懒加载、缓存优化、代码精简等。掌握这些技术可以有效提升网站性能。
6. 实践与验证:
在学习过程中,通过实际项目实践来应用所学的优化技术,然后使用工具和指标进行验证和评估。不断地优化和测试是提高前端性能的关键。
7. 持续学习和跟进:
前端技术日新月异,性能优化也在不断演进。因此,要保持持续学习的态度,关注最新的前端性能优化趋势和技术,不断提升自己的技能水平。
总的来说,学习前端优化需要深入理解前端知识和网页加载原理,掌握优化工具和技术,通过实践不断提升优化能力。希望这些建议对你有所帮助。如果有任何其他问题,请随时告诉我。